Sürmene (District)

Last Updated: 06/05/2026

Sürmene is a lush coastal district belonging to Trabzon in the eastern part of the Black Sea Region. In this beautiful place, the blue of the sea embraces the green of the forests. Can you guess where its name comes from? Due to the beauty of its nature, as well as the pleasant climate and water, the name Sürmene, meaning “beauty” in ancient times, was given to this town. This unique corner of the Black Sea is known not only for its stunning landscapes but also for its history, delicious cuisine, and traditional crafts. For anyone who loves being immersed in nature, Sürmene is a treasure waiting to be discovered.

Where Is Sürmene and What Is Its Natural Environment Like?

Sürmene is a seaside town bordered to the north by the endless Black Sea and surrounded by neighboring districts such as Of, Araklı, and Köprübaşı. It is located approximately 50 kilometers from the city center of Trabzon. This region receives abundant rainfall and is so rich in forests and vegetation that half of Turkey’s plant species thrive here.【1】


Have you ever thought that a tree could decide where to grow? The Turkish pine, which typically thrives at high altitudes (around 1,600 meters), begins growing right from the shoreline exclusively in the Çamburnu neighborhood of Sürmene. This is a remarkable surprise offered by nature!


On these fertile lands, in addition to tea, hazelnuts, and corn, many delicious fruits such as apples, pears, fragrant black grapes, and even kiwi are cultivated. Moreover, because the people of Sürmene live along the coast, they are also engaged in fishing.【2】

A Journey Through Time 

In ancient times, around the beginning of AD 550, a traveler named Procopius visited this area during a sea voyage and referred to it as the village of “Susurmena” in his notes. Many years later, in 1461, the renowned Ottoman Sultan Fatih Sultan Mehmet conquered Trabzon and its surroundings, incorporating these beautiful lands into the Ottoman territories.【3】

What Is Sürmene Famous For?

Sharp Sürmene Knives

One of the first things that come to mind when Sürmene is mentioned is the world-famous Sürmene knife. Since the Ottoman period, skilled blacksmiths have shaped high-quality steel by hand to produce these knives. Made entirely through handcrafting rather than industrial machinery, these knives are renowned for their exceptional sharpness and distinctive handles made of wood or bone.

Delicious Sürmene Pide

One of the most distinctive flavors of Black Sea cuisine is the Sürmene pide. Its thin dough is baked in stone ovens with generous amounts of butter and a special filling. Originally developed as a filling meal for people working under the harsh natural conditions of the Black Sea region, today this pide is a delicacy that everyone finds irresistible.

Kemençe and Traditional Crafts

When you hear the cheerful folk songs of the Black Sea, the kemençe immediately comes to mind, doesn’t it? The finest craftsmen who make this traditional musical instrument unique to the region have always come from Sürmene. Additionally, skilled blacksmiths in this district produce tools such as hoes and sickles used in agriculture.
